Vooks reviews import Nintendo DSi

Thursday, December 25th, 2008

Nintendo DSi

The die-hard Nintendo fans over at Vooks imported a Nintendo DSi and published an excellent report along with a photoshoot on their site. The reviewer doesn’t really advise to import a DSi, since there is a pretty big language barrier. Upgrading from the DS Lite to the DSi is completely up to you, according to the editor.

So is the DSi any good? Well it’s a DS with a ton of new features and possibilities thrown into it for what will probably be the same price. Should you jump now and import one from Japan like I did? Probably not, there is serious language barrier not to mention the lock on the DS Store. If you’re in the market for a DS, it may be prudent to wait or you could just jump in and get a DS Lite – they are the same console after all in essence. Should you upgrade from your DS Lite, well that’s up to you.

Nintendo DSi unstoppable in Japan

Thursday, December 11th, 2008

Nintendo DSiThe Nintendo DS is simply unstoppable in Japan. The Nintendo DSi has managed to sell over a million units in Japan. Thanks to the new DSi, the whole Nintendo DS line has managed to sell over 24 million units in Japan alone. Not too shabby hey?

Nintendo DSi Japanese features tour

Thursday, October 23rd, 2008

On November 1st, which is only a week away from now, the Nintendo DSi will launch in Japan for 18900 Yen. The promotion for this redesigned version of the popular Nintendo DS handheld has already started. Today Nintendo released this video to show off the features of the new NDSi, enjoy!

Pedometer and Fitness game coming to Nintendo DSi

Saturday, October 4th, 2008

Nintendo DSi pedometer, DS fitness gameNot only did Nintendo announce the new Nintendo DSi, it also announced a brand new accessory for the Nintendo DS handhelds. The Nintendo DS pedometer will be used in an upcoming fitness game from Nintendo. The name of this game hasn’t been announced yet, but it will probably be something like Lifestyle Rhythm DS. The pedometer and the fitness game are due to come out this November in Japan.
